[PATCH 5.10 13/29] swiotlb: add a IO_TLB_SIZE define

From: Greg Kroah-Hartman
Date: Wed May 05 2021 - 08:07:01 EST


From: Jianxiong Gao <jxgao@xxxxxxxxxx>

commit: b5d7ccb7aac3895c2138fe0980a109116ce15eff

Add a new IO_TLB_SIZE define instead open coding it using
IO_TLB_SHIFT all over.
